Milan School Board President Passes Away

Jerry Gauck was 82.

Jerry Gauck. Photo by Laws-Carr-Moore Funeral Home.

(Milan, Ind.) – The Milan community is mourning the passing of school board president Jerry Gauck.

Gauck passed away last Friday at the age of 82.

The Greensburg native was a lifetime farmer and community servant who was a board member for the Cincinnati Credit Union, the Indiana Corn Growers Board, Ripley County Farm Bureau, St. Elizabeth Hospital Patient Advisory Board, and the Milan School Board.

Family and friends will gather in remembering Gauck from 5:00 to 8:00 p.m. on Wednesday, May 8 at Laws-Carr-Moore Funeral Home in Milan.

Memorials may be given to Masses or the Indiana 4-H Foundation.
